We are a small, high end, family owned and operated winery looking for someone to help in wine sales.
Ideally, we’d like a month trial period during which you'd learn how we like to do things. Our tours are private and by appointment only. We generally spend 1-1.5 hours with each guest.
Additionally, the ideal candidate will be able to accept administrative tasks such as club phone calls, shipments, maintaining an organized office, and maintaining spreadsheets. Part of working in a small winery is jumping in for additional tasks like bottling, helping at events, helping with harvest, buffing glasses, and more.
We would prefer part time to start, with the possibility of quick advancement to a full time, long term position. While there may be periodic incentives for reaching goals as a team, the position is not commission based.
